Size: a a a

2021 August 06

SP

Sergey Protko in symfony
Можно но этот подход быстро превращается в неконтролируемый ужас
источник

SP

Sergey Protko in symfony
Смысл в том что бы максимально рано отсекать кейсы с невалидным инпутом а не на пол пути когда у тебя даже не будет возможность сказать где в реквесте проблема
источник

SP

Sergey Protko in symfony
За счёт этого много всяких плюшек можно делать. Ну и в целом это не дорого
источник

✨Basic_Instinct✨ in symfony
есть еще подход констрейты вешать в самой форме на поля
источник

SP

Sergey Protko in symfony
Я не знаю какие такие формы у меня проф деформация, я апишки только делаю
источник

RG

Richard Gonzalez in symfony
Доброе утро, друзья, у меня есть проект на symfony 5, и мне пришлось отформатировать весь компьютер и заново все переустановить. Установите композитор и Symfony без каких-либо проблем. Когда я запускаю свой проект в symfony, он работает нормально, и конечные точки работают отлично. Но когда я перехожу к выполнению конечной точки аутентификации, я получаю эту ошибку ¨ Не удается автоматически подключить аргумент $ RememberMeService для «App \ Controller \ AuthController :: login ()»: он ссылается на интерфейс «Symfony \ Component \ Security \ Http \ RememberMe \ RememberMeServicesInterface», но такой услуги не существует. Возможно, вам следует присвоить этому интерфейсу псевдоним существующей службы security.authentication.rememberme.services.simplehash.main.¨ Перед форматированием компьютера эта ошибка не появлялась, и даже небольшой тестовый сервер, который есть у меня дома, выполняет проект и конечная точка аутентификации работает отлично, исходя из того, что я пришел к выводу, что это должно быть что-то, что я не устанавливал. Кто-нибудь может мне помочь ??
источник

СВ

Сергей Вершинин... in symfony
На англ было бы понятней)
источник

AD

Andrey Dembitskyi in symfony
You can use official english channel in slack for get support with your problem - https://symfony.com/support

It is hard to help you when communication goes over auto-translator.
источник

ВУ

Валентин Удальцов... in symfony
Теперь и прямо на гитхабе!

https://symfony.com/blog/using-github-discussions-for-symfony-support
источник

AD

Andrey Dembitskyi in symfony
> We'll have more moderation tools to ensure that GitHub Discussions is a great and safe place for everyone.

Эксклюзивное право токсичного саппорта остаётся за чатиком.
Yeeea
источник

ВУ

Валентин Удальцов... in symfony
😅
источник

ЕП

Евгений Поляков... in symfony
есть сервис
с ним множество интеграций

по оф доке симфони консольная команда это один файл с кучей методов
что не есть удобно

как правильно сделать в консольном режиме каждую интеграцию?
источник

V

Vlad in symfony
У тебя доступен конструктор с di в который можно инжектить сервисы
источник
2021 August 07

ЕП

Евгений Поляков... in symfony
это понятно
как архитектурно это обычно делают?
создают папку в Commands и там накидывают файлов?
источник

Ш

Шурик in symfony
команда - это просто еще один порт приложения
данные в приложение могут прилетать из хтпп, из консоли, из каких-то кроликов и прочее
привязывать реализацию логики к тому, откуда приходит инпут - херово
источник

ЕП

Евгений Поляков... in symfony
я сейчас о задачах которые будут запускаться из консоли
Commands это же только для консольных вызовов
источник

ЕП

Евгений Поляков... in symfony
в оф доке это представлено как команда и в ней куча методов
а если этих методов сотни
источник

Ш

Шурик in symfony
ты не поверишь, но я о том же
источник

Ш

Шурик in symfony
оф дока - это пример того, как работает симфони, а не пример того, как организовывать код в конкретном проекте
источник

Ш

Шурик in symfony
типа если ты вообще не отстреливаешь, то вот тебе сферический пример для наглядности, а там сам разберёшься
источник